一切福田,不離方寸,從心而覓,感無不通。

如何让 ASP.NET Core Web API 在 500 错误时返回具体的异常信息

通过 Opw.HttpExceptions.AspNetCore 搞定了。

1)安装 nuget 包 Opw.HttpExceptions.AspNetCore

 

2)Startup.ConfigureServices 中添加 AddHttpExceptions

 

3)Startup.Configure 中添加 UseHttpExceptions

 

示例响应输出

 

 

from:https://q.cnblogs.com/q/121590/